The Challenges of Adulting in New York City

Defining Adulting Responsibilities in New York City
What exactly does adulting mean? It’s a term we often hear, but it encapsulates a broad spectrum of responsibilities. It refers to taking on the roles and duties that come with being a self-sufficient adult—such as managing finances, holding down a job, maintaining relationships, and making long-term life decisions.
In New York City, adulting takes on an additional level of intensity. The high cost of living, constant pressure to succeed, and endless hustle can make these responsibilities even more overwhelming. Whether it’s paying rent on time, navigating a competitive job market, or managing your personal life, these responsibilities require a high level of emotional resilience and mental stability.
The pressure of adulting in New York City can easily lead to burnout. If you find yourself constantly stressed about meeting deadlines at work, managing your social life, or keeping up with bills, it’s important to recognize how this stress may be affecting your mental health.
The Psychological Impact of Adulting in NYC
Living in one of the busiest cities in the world means that stress and anxiety are often unavoidable. Adulting comes with high expectations and societal pressures to excel professionally and personally. Unfortunately, when these responsibilities start piling up, they can overwhelm even the most resilient individuals.
High levels of stress can lead to anxiety, depression, or even physical symptoms like headaches, fatigue, and digestive problems. Prolonged exposure to stress can negatively impact your mental health in the long term, increasing the risk of chronic anxiety or depression.
One way to combat these mental health challenges is by seeking professional help. Anxiety therapy is a highly effective tool for managing stress and helping you cope with the pressures of adult life.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) are common approaches that can help you reframe negative thinking patterns and improve your emotional well-being.
How to Maintain Your Mental Health While Adulting
1. Establishing Healthy Boundaries
One of the keys to maintaining mental health while adulting in New York City is learning to set boundaries. In a city that never stops moving, it can be easy to fall into the trap of working too much, saying yes to every social invitation, or overcommitting to responsibilities that drain your energy.
Setting clear boundaries in your personal and professional life is essential for avoiding burnout. For example, this might involve saying no to extra shifts at work when you need a break or creating time for self-care activities that replenish your energy. Boundaries help you manage your time and energy more effectively, so you don’t find yourself stretched too thin.
2. Cultivating Self-Esteem and Confidence
One of the greatest challenges of adulting responsibilities in New York City is maintaining a strong sense of self-worth. In a city that thrives on competition, it’s easy to fall into the trap of comparing yourself to others. Whether it’s seeing someone else’s career success or a peer’s social status, comparison can erode your self-esteem.
Cultivating self-esteem is critical to maintaining your mental health. One effective way to do this is through self-esteem therapy, which helps individuals challenge negative self-perceptions and replace them with healthier, more affirming beliefs.
In addition to therapy, daily habits like practicing gratitude, celebrating small wins, and maintaining a support network of friends and loved ones can bolster your self-esteem. It’s important to remember that everyone’s adulting journey looks different, and comparing your progress to someone else’s will only hurt your mental well-being.
3. Managing Stress and Anxiety
Stress is a natural part of adult life, but chronic stress can have serious implications for your mental and physical health. When juggling the multiple demands of adulting in New York City, stress can easily snowball into anxiety, leading to a range of symptoms such as difficulty sleeping, irritability, and trouble focusing.
There are many ways to manage stress effectively. Anxiety therapy offers powerful tools for understanding the root causes of stress and learning how to respond in healthier ways. Therapies like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) teach you strategies for managing anxiety and coping with everyday stressors.
Practicing mindfulness, engaging in regular exercise, and scheduling time for relaxation can also help reduce stress levels. In a city like New York, where the pressure to keep moving is constant, it’s important to slow down and take time to care for your mental health.
What Does Adulting Mean Sexually? Understanding Sexual Responsibilities

Exploring What Does Adulting Mean Sexually?
As you enter adulthood, your responsibilities and experiences often include romantic and sexual relationships. But what does adulting mean sexually? Sexual maturity isn’t just about engaging in sexual activity—it also involves understanding emotional intimacy, setting boundaries, and making informed decisions about your body and relationships.
Navigating sexual relationships while adulting in New York City can sometimes feel complicated. The fast pace of the city, combined with the complexities of modern dating, can contribute to stress and confusion. It’s important to practice self-care in this area of your life by making sure your sexual relationships are emotionally fulfilling and healthy.
Relationship therapy can offer valuable support for individuals who are struggling with sexual or romantic relationships. Therapy provides a safe space to explore issues like intimacy, sexual anxiety, or relationship conflict.
Managing Emotional and Sexual Well-Being
Sexual and emotional health are closely tied. A lack of emotional connection in sexual relationships can lead to feelings of loneliness, frustration, or anxiety. If you’re struggling with these issues, therapy can help you identify patterns that may be hindering your sexual and emotional well-being.
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) is one approach that helps individuals navigate their thoughts and feelings related to relationships and intimacy. By learning to accept difficult emotions and commit to actions that align with your values, you can improve both your sexual and emotional health.
Common Mental Health Struggles While Adulting in NYC
1. Coping with Anxiety and Depression
Living in a fast-paced environment like New York City often exacerbates anxiety and depression. The pressures of adulting responsibilities in New York City—such as managing finances, career advancement, and personal relationships—can sometimes lead to chronic anxiety or feelings of hopelessness.
Therapies like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Prolonged Exposure Therapy are highly effective at treating anxiety and depression. CBT helps individuals challenge negative thought patterns that contribute to anxiety, while Prolonged Exposure Therapy is particularly useful for those who have experienced trauma.

2. Navigating ADHD While Adulting
For individuals with ADHD, the responsibilities of adulting can feel overwhelming. ADHD makes it difficult to stay organized, manage time effectively, and meet deadlines—all of which are essential skills for successful adulting. In a city as fast-paced as New York, these challenges can feel even more pronounced.
Rational Emotive Behavioral Therapy (REBT) and Dialectical Behavioral Therapy (DBT) can help individuals with ADHD develop strategies for staying on track and managing their time more effectively. These therapies focus on developing emotional regulation and cognitive skills to manage the symptoms of ADHD while thriving in adult life.

Building a Support System While Adulting
The Importance of Social Connections
One of the most important aspects of maintaining mental health while adulting in New York City is building and maintaining a strong support system. Social connections are vital for emotional well-being and can act as a buffer against the stresses of adult life.
Unfortunately, it’s easy to feel isolated in such a large city, especially when everyone seems busy with their own responsibilities. However, prioritizing social relationships and finding a community can help reduce feelings of loneliness.
If you’re struggling to form meaningful relationships or feeling isolated, relationship therapy can offer guidance on how to improve your social connections. Therapy can help you develop better communication skills, address conflicts, and foster healthier relationships with friends, family, and romantic partners.
